Publiée le 14 juin
Mission du poste
Poste ouvert Uniquement en CDI :
Dans le cadre de la refonte d?une application interne au sein d?un grand établissement bancaire, nous recherchons un Développeur Java confirmé (4-7 ans d?expérience).
Vous participerez à l?ensemble du cycle de vie du projet, de la phase de conception jusqu?à la mise en production, en collaboration avec les différentes équipes projet et en garantissant robustesse, performance et respect des normes de sécurité.
L?environnement est Agile (Scrum/Kanban, SAFe) et implique une collaboration étroite avec les équipes fonctionnelles, techniques et DevOps
Missions principales
Concevoir et développer des fonctionnalités back-end (Java 17/21, Spring Boot) et front-end (Angular 19) robustes et performantes
Participer aux phases de conception technique et contribuer aux choix d?architecture
Réaliser les tests unitaires et d?intégration afin de garantir la qualité logicielle
Contribuer au maintien en condition opérationnelle (MCO) des applications
Assurer le déploiement et l?intégration continue via les outils DevOps (Jenkins, Docker, Ansible, Sonar)
Documenter les solutions mises en ?uvre et produire les dossiers de conception technique
Participer aux revues de code et veiller au respect des normes et bonnes pratiques
Prendre en compte les aspects sécurité, performance et obsolescence technique
Collaborer avec les Product Owners, testeurs et architectes
Effectuer une veille technologique régulière afin de rester à jour sur les dernières innovations
Profil candidat:
Stack technique
Back-end : Java 17/21, Spring Boot, ElasticSearch, PostgreSQL, Kafka
DevOps / Infrastructure : Jenkins, Ansible, Docker, Maven, SonarQube, Apache, Tomcat, HAProxy, VertX
Tests : JUnit, Mockito, Jest, Kotlin
Compétences attendues
Expérience de 4 à 7 ans en développement Java et Angular
Maîtrise des outils de build et de CI/CD (Maven, Jenkins, Docker, Sonar)
Bonne connaissance des environnements distribués (Kafka, ElasticSearch)
Compréhension des fondamentaux Agile (Scrum, Kanban, SAFe)
Capacité à analyser, concevoir et documenter des solutions techniques
Force de proposition et moteur dans les améliorations techniques
Sensibilité aux problématiques de sécurité applicative et de performance
Profil recherché
Bac +5 (école d?ingénieur ou équivalent universitaire)
Expérience confirmée en développement Java/DevOps
Aisance dans les environnements agiles et collaboratifs
Curiosité technologique et volonté de partager les bonnes pratiques
Organisation
Travail en mode Agile
Rythme : sprints d?un mois
Engagement fort sur la qualité, la sécurité et la tenue des délais
2 jours TT/ 3 jours sure site